They can cook a variety of meals perfectly and evenly throughout the oven. The use of fans allows the heat to circulate more evenly and speeds up cooking time when compared to models that do not have fans. Depending on the model There are a myriad of additional features that could be found in this kind of oven. Certain ovens feature Sabbath Mode which suspends all functions in order to accommodate the purpose of observing religious rituals. Telescopic runners are available to remove wire shelves and meat probes are also available. Certain ovens come with the pyrolytic auto-cleaning feature which helps keep the oven clean and easy to maintain. Conventional electric ovens are equipped with heating elements situated on the top and bottom of the oven cavity which slowly warm the interior. While this method is efficient but it can result in uneven cooking and the need to watch your food more carefully to avoid over- or under-cooking. Fan ovens on the other hand make use of a fan that rotates to move air around the interior of the oven. This accelerates the preheating process and produces uniform heat throughout the oven. An electric fan oven will also feature an automatic reset of the excess temperature controller (commonly known as hi-limit), which is set at around 50degF (10degC) over the maximum rated temperature of the oven. This prevents the unit from overheating by shutting off the heaters when they exceed the limit.
